Copy the following code into the new Module then select Run and all worksheets will be Unprotected in that Workbook Sub UnlockWorksheets 'This routine will go through and Unprotect all the worksheets for the workbook 'Change the Password to any required value or leave blank Dim wsWorksheet As Worksheet For Each wsWorksheet In ActiveWorkbook. I want to protect individual sheet with different password. This is sort of a messy solution. ProtectDrawingObjects DrawingObjects True to protect shapes. True allows to protect all shapes in the Sheet.
This makes it clear which features are protected by default and which not. Worksheet protection controls what a user can or cannot do on a worksheet, such as inserting rows or typing into cells. So that user can have the option to enter required password. The default value is False. AllowDeletingColumns: Its Optional parameter and Boolean type Input. The code below will catch the error and provide a custom message. If an incorrect password is provided the following error message will show.
The default value is True. AllowInsertingRows: Its Optional parameter and Boolean type Input. Show Worksheet Protect dialog — Example: Following is the example to Show you how to do this. Difference between sheet name and code name It is important that we understand the difference between the codename for a sheet and the given sheet name that shows in the tabs at the bottom of the workbook. AllowInsertingColumns: Its Optional parameter and Boolean type Input. Dim ws As Worksheet For Each ws In ActiveWorkbook.
Protect By default, all cells are locked, but this does not take effect until you protect the worksheet. There are so many different options available there but for now I am not going to cover them. However the information I have covered here should care for many of the situations that you will commonly come across. Protect multiple sheets at once with Kutools for Excel Sometimes, you don't want to protect all the sheets in your workbook, and only want to protect some specific sheets, in this situation, the above code will not work. By default, all the worksheets within the current workbook are checked. Hi Trevor, Thanks for yet another beautiful tutorial and for a way to take away the headache of fuguring out where and how to put in the 'protect' and 'unprotect' codes in the workbook.
Hide the worksheet and add a password to unhide the worksheet. Many times the only reason for protection a sheet is to prevent the user from making inadvertent changes. In the above procedure we are not providing any password, so that the worksheet will be locked for editing. AllowInsertingHyperlinks Optional True allows the user to insert hyperlinks on the worksheet. Save an Excel file with protection 'Save file with password required to open ThisWorkbook. The UserInterfaceOnly setting is not saved when you close the workbook, so you need to set it when the workbook is opened. This site uses Akismet to reduce spam.
This is very similar to what I am trying to do. There is a problem with developing code that refers to the sheet names because if the user changes the sheet name the code will not work. Users are allowed just to change the different filters on an already existing auto-filter. True is to protect scenarios. Protect options When inserting the code using the all arguments are set explicitly.
The default value is True. If you forget the password, you cannot unprotect the worksheet or workbook. I have a variety of workbooks that need to be protected. If omitted then WorkSheet will be locked without a password and while unprotecting it, user will not be asked for any password. The default value is False. Please, I hope my suggestion will be accepted.
On the other side, why this happens only for some sheets I mean on other sheets I can move the cell selection, but I cannot edit; and this is what I want to have actually? You can also learn session for free, just click here on the link Hi! The default value is False. If the value is True to protect the user interface, but not macros. AllowUsingPivotTables Optional True allows the user to use pivot table reports on the protected worksheet. Kutools for Excel: with more than 200 handy Excel add-ins, free to try with no limitation in 60 days. Click on Unprotect sheet button in your WorkSheet Step 2. Unprotect multiple sheets at once with kutools for Excel How could you unprotect multiple protected worksheets in a workbook at the same time? This makes it easier to decide in which case you want to deviate from the defaults.
In the Protect Worksheet dialog box, select the sheets that you want to be protected. To Unprotect a Sheet all you need to pass is the password. Thanks for all of these videos and best wishes. Is it possible to enable this, as I want only to protect the cells from editing. AllowFormattingRows True allows the user to format any row on a protected. When you protect the sheet, all cells are locked except those that you have specifically unlocked. But there are lots of ways to reference sheets for protecting or unprotecting.